New York University has a total of 56,832 enrolled students for the academic year 2024-2025. 29,060 students have enrolled in undergraduate programs and 27,772 students joined graduate programs.
By gender, 23,777 male and 33,055 female students (the male-female ratio is 42:58) are attending the school.
| Total | Undergraduate | Graduate |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total | 56,832 | 29,060 | 27,772 |
| Men | 23,777 | 11,827 | 11,950 |
| Women | 33,055 | 17,233 | 15,822 |
By race/ethnicity, 13,463 White, 3,451 Black, and 9,934 Asian students out of a total of 56,832 are attending at New York University. Comprehensive enrollment statistic data by race/ethnicity is shown in the chart below (academic year 2024-2025 data).
New York University is highly diverse with a diversity index of 89.4% measured by Census Bureau Diversity Index. The institution demonstrates strong racial and ethnic diversity among its student body.

By age, NYU has 596 students under 18 years old and 35 students over 65 years old. There are 40,012 students under 25 years old, and 16,820 students over 25 years old out of 56,832 total students.
In undergraduate programs, 596 students are younger than 18 and 8 students are older than 65. NYU has 28,090 undergraduate students aged under 25 and 970 students aged 25 and over.
It has 11,922 graduate students aged under 25 and 15,850 students aged 25 and over.

Distance learning, also called online education, is very attractive to students, especially those who want to continue education and work in the field. At New York University, 3,493 students are enrolled exclusively in online courses and 10,998 students are enrolled in some online courses.
1,603 students who live in New York or the jurisdiction in which the school is located are enrolled exclusively in online courses and 1,890 students live in another State or outside of the United States.

Among 29,060 enrolled in undergraduate programs, 977 students have transferred-in from other institutions. The percentage of transfer-in students is 3.36%.921 students have transferred in as full-time status and 56 students transferred in as part-time status.
| Number of Students | |
|---|---|
| Regular Full-time | 27,091 |
| Transfer-in Full-time | 921 |
| Regular Part-time | 992 |
| Transfer-in Part-time | 56 |
